What is Qurbani in Islam?

Qurbani (also known as Udhiyah) is the sacrifice of an animal to honor the devotion of Prophet Ibrahim (AS). It is obligatory for eligible Muslims and is usually performed during Eid.

  • 1 goat/sheep = 1 Qurbani
  • 1 cow = 7 shares (people can share one animal)

Qurbani Price 2026 South Africa (Estimated)

Qurbani prices in South Africa vary depending on the animal and service provider. Based on current data and charity listings, here’s an estimate:

? Sheep / Goat Price

  • Around $135 (≈ R2,400 — R2,600)
  • Some local offers start from R750+ (basic options)
  • Premium or fully managed Qurbani services can go up to R2,500+

? Cow / Large Animal Price

  • Around $665 (≈ R11,500 — R13,000) for a full cow
  • Per share (1/7): approximately R1,600 — R2,000+

Why Qurbani Prices Vary in South Africa

Qurbani costs are not fixed. They depend on several factors:

1. Animal Type & Size

Larger animals like cows cost more but can be shared among 7 people, making them more affordable per person.

2. Location

Prices in urban areas like Johannesburg or Cape Town may be higher than rural areas.

3. Meat Processing & Distribution

Charities that include slaughtering, packaging, and delivery charge higher fees.

4. Demand During Eid

Prices usually increase closer to Eid due to high demand.
